Returning to Andromeda

One Year Later (Aug 19, 2026)

The Andromeda Galaxy (M31), located more than 2.5 million light-years away, is the nearest large spiral galaxy to our Milky Way. Its bright central region, extended spiral arms and prominent dark dust lanes are accompanied by numerous bluish star-forming regions. Andromeda’s two satellite galaxies, M32 and M110, are also clearly visible within the field.

For me, however, this image represents much more than another deep-sky photograph. On August 23, 2025, Andromeda became the subject of my first astrophotograph, which you can view here. As the first anniversary of that night approached, I wanted to return to the same target and see what I could achieve one year later, with more experience, a completely different imaging setup and a much deeper understanding of image processing.

This new image was captured over two nights in Tarján during the astronomy camp of the Hungarian Astronomical Association (MCSE). It was a special feeling to watch the same spiral arms and dust lanes emerge during processing that had first shown me the possibilities of astrophotography a year earlier. This time, however, I was able to reach considerably deeper, revealing the galaxy’s delicate structure, faint outer regions, colours and star-forming areas in much greater detail.

Together, these two images of Andromeda tell the story of how much can change in a single year. The first one started my journey into astrophotography; this one has become a milestone along the way.

Imaging equipment

  • Telescope

    GSO 200/800 F4 Carbon Photo Newton

  • Mount

    ZWO AM5N

  • Camera

    ZWO Asi2600MM Pro

  • Accessories

    ASIAIR+, EFW, EAF

  • Filters

    Antlia Dark LRGB 36mm

  • Exposures

    L: 40x180s, Gain:100

    R: 24x300s, Gain:100

    G: 24x300s, Gain:100

    B: 24x300s, Gain:100
